Exploring Innovative Collaborations: Nasscom's InnoTrek 2025



This month, 27 innovative startups participated in Nasscom’s InnoTrek 2025, a two-week immersion program designed to foster collaborative learning and partnerships within the U.S. tech ecosystem. Following the inaugural session in the Middle East earlier in the year, where Nasscom engaged with innovators in cities like Dubai and Abu Dhabi, this latest program aims to create synergies between Indian entrepreneurs and their American counterparts.

A Significant Platform for Learning



Running from September 8 to 19, InnoTrek 2025 stretches across San Francisco, Dallas, and New York, allowing bold innovators to engage with global peers, tech universities, and accelerators. This diverse exposure provides a unique opportunity to learn from various innovation frameworks, enhance partnerships, and explore developing technologies ranging from artificial intelligence to climate technology.

Rajesh Nambiar, President of Nasscom, emphasized the significance of the program by stating, "InnoTrek is all about discovery, dialogue, and co-learning. It’s crucial for us to immerse ourselves in different innovation cultures and cultivate meaningful partnerships that can enrich the growing DeepTech ecosystem..."

The program not only highlights India's technological advancement and capability but also signifies the growing global relevance of the DeepTech landscape, connecting pioneers with diverse hubs of product innovation.

A Glimpse at the 2025 Startups



The InnoTrek 2025 cohort encapsulates a wide array of tech innovation. Here’s a closer look at some highlighted startups:

  • - Beagle Security: This venture offers AI-driven penetration testing that mimics real-life attacks to uncover vulnerabilities, helping businesses maintain cybersecurity.
  • - bluCursor Infotech: Focused on intelligent solutions, this startup enhances computer vision and analytics for faster decision-making in enterprises.
  • - Dave AI: They provide an AI platform designed to automate sales and customer service workflows tailored for U.S. dealerships and automotive brands.
  • - DgVerse: A trailblazer in credentialing, turning physical certificates into verifiable digital NFTs ensuring authenticity and security.
  • - Edgeble AI: Innovates with a self-learning platform to implement AI on a global scale, making systems adaptive and autonomous.
  • - Staqu Technologies: Utilizing existing CCTV systems, they enhance security through AI-powered analytics, trusted across numerous enterprises.

These startups represent a fraction of the groundbreaking concepts being explored during InnoTrek, pushing the boundaries of technology and innovation.
